Sr Accounts Payable Specialist

Paul Davis Restoration of Southeast WI & Northern IL
Waukesha, WI Full Time

You notice the details other people miss. We need that.
At Paul Davis Restoration, our teams move quickly, responding to property damage, rebuilding homes and businesses, and helping customers recover after unexpected events. Behind every project is an accounting team making sure the financial details are accurate, organized, and moving just as efficiently.
We're looking for an Sr. Accounts Payable Specialist who enjoys bringing order to the details, solving discrepancies, and making sure vendors and subcontractors are paid accurately and on time.
This isn't a role where you'll simply enter invoices all day. You'll work across multiple projects, communicate with vendors and internal teams, reconcile accounts, and help ensure job costs are recorded correctly.
If you're the person who sees something that doesn't add up and has to figure out why—you may be exactly who we're looking for.
What You'll Do
  • Process and reconcile vendor and subcontractor invoices
  • Review invoices for accurate coding, documentation, and approvals
  • Prepare weekly vendor and subcontractor payments
  • Research and resolve invoice and payment discrepancies
  • Reconcile corporate credit cards and accounts payable accounts
  • Obtain receipts and accurately code company credit card transactions
  • Support vendor and subcontractor setup and documentation
  • Review certificates of insurance and required subcontractor documentation prior to payment
  • Allocate temporary labor and project-related expenses to the correct jobs
  • Prepare journal entries for internal cost allocations and project expenses
  • Review invoices and payments during the job closing process
  • Communicate with vendors, subcontractors, and internal teams to resolve account questions
  • Maintain accurate and organized accounts payable records
  • Support process improvements and accounting department initiatives
What Will Make You Successful
You're organized, detail-oriented, and comfortable managing multiple priorities. You don't ignore discrepancies—you investigate them. You communicate professionally, follow through, and understand that accuracy matters.
We're looking for someone with:
  • 3–5 years of accounts payable or related accounting experience preferred
  • Working knowledge of accounting and bookkeeping principles
  • Experience processing invoices and reconciling accounts
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y
  • The ability to research discrepancies and follow issues through resolution
  • Strong organizational and time management skills
  • Confidence learning accounting software and technology platforms
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office, including Excel and Outlook
  • Experience in construction, restoration, or job cost accounting is a plus—but not required
An Associate degree in Accounting, Finance, Business, or a related field is preferred; equivalent relevant experience will also be considered.
